How Environmental Conditions Affect Mold Test Results

Mold testing is not a one-size-fits-all process. Environmental conditions play a significant role in mold activity and can influence test results in ways that are not always obvious to property owners. Factors such as seasonal changes, humidity levels, temperature, and outdoor air quality all affect how mold grows and how spores move through indoor and outdoor environments.

Seasonal Spore Variations
Mold spores exist naturally in outdoor air, and their levels fluctuate with the seasons. In the Bay Area, spore counts often rise during wetter months when rainfall increases moisture in soil, landscaping, and building materials. Fall and winter storms can elevate outdoor mold levels, while spring may bring additional spores ...
... from plant growth and pollen activity.
During drier summer months, outdoor mold levels may decrease, but certain species remain active, especially in shaded or irrigated areas. These seasonal shifts matter because indoor mold test results are typically compared to outdoor samples taken at the same time.
A higher indoor spore count is not always alarming if outdoor levels are also elevated. Conversely, indoor levels that exceed outdoor levels during low-spore seasons may indicate an indoor mold source that needs attention. Understanding seasonal variation helps prevent misinterpretation of results and unnecessary concern.
Humidity and Temperature Impacts
Humidity is one of the most important factors in mold growth. Mold thrives in environments where relative humidity exceeds 60 percent, and growth accelerates when moisture remains trapped for extended periods. Temperature also plays a role, with many mold species favoring warm indoor conditions commonly found in Bay Area homes and offices.
High indoor humidity can be caused by:
Poor ventilation
Plumbing leaks
Roof or window intrusion
Bathroom and kitchen moisture
Inadequate HVAC performance
Even if mold is not visible, elevated humidity can increase airborne spore levels and affect test results. On the other hand, dry indoor air may temporarily suppress spore activity, potentially masking an underlying moisture issue.

Outdoor Baseline Changes
Outdoor mold levels serve as a baseline for understanding indoor air quality. However, outdoor conditions are constantly changing. Rain, wind, landscaping activity, nearby construction, and even time of day can influence outdoor spore counts.
For example:
Rain can temporarily reduce airborne spores but increase future growth
Wind can carry spores from nearby properties
Yard work or tree trimming can elevate outdoor counts
Coastal fog can raise moisture levels near buildings
Because of these variables, outdoor samples must be taken carefully and evaluated within the context of current conditions. A single outdoor sample is not a universal standard. It reflects that specific moment in time.

Interpreting Results Year-Round
Accurate mold testing is not just about collecting samples. It is about understanding what those results mean in real-world conditions. A lab report without proper context can be misleading, especially when environmental factors are ignored.
Year-round interpretation considers:
Current and recent weather patterns
Seasonal mold trends
Building age and construction type
Recent water events or renovations
Occupant symptoms or complaints
